Alright I have a coral beauty with ich, my tank is a 75 g FO no live rock or sand. However there are other fish in the tank - 2 clowns, a royal gramma, a 3 stripe damsel and a wrasse, and i also have an eel. Ive read http://www.petsforum.com/personal/t...posalinity.html and I think it would be best for me to treat the tank rather than pull them out. I assume hypo is the best treatment. My main question is can the eel handle the hypo, this is my first ich experience so im trying to learn as much as i can before i go about it but i dont want to wait long either, Thanks !
 
I don't keep eels, but from reading posts here and articles, I believe the eel will go through hyposalinity very well.

I suggest you run the salinity at 11ppt (too many don't go to that level) AND vacuum out your tank twice a day (just after lights go on and just before lights go out). Be sure to control the salinity using a refractometer.
